If you have any questions please feel free to contact Mary Mannix at [log in to unmask] *********** Strategies for Managing Archives and Records on Web Sites April 18, 2002 9:00 am-4:00 pm Fee: $65.00, plus $10.00 registration fee for non-members attending the workshop only or $5.00 fee for members attending the workshop only As government agencies, businesses and other institutions deliver increasing quantities of information via the World Wide Web, they are faced with the challenge of identifying, managing and fostering effective maintenance and use of records created electronically and made available on Web sites. Meeting the records management implications of this development and dealing with the attendant archival issues presents a particular set of problems. This full-day workshop will cover the role of archivists and records managers in confronting these issues. It will include coverage of the Internet as a records-transmitting system, the nature and concept of official records on Web sites, strategies for archival and records management involvement, and specific strategies for managing records on Web sites and preserving Web based information of enduring value.
